UDOT announces update in Bangerter Highway project

SALT LAKE CITY (ABC4) — The Utah Department of Transportation have announced major progress on a construction project aimed at renovating Bangerter Highway.

On July 30, 2025, the Utah Department of Transportation (UDOT) announced that they had finished installing new pavement beneath the new interchange at 13400 South. This is a major milestone in an ongoing project to make Bangerter highway more like a freeway.

“Driving under the bridge is a big sign that this project is moving forward,” UDOT Region 2 Director Robert Stewart said of this milestone, “It’s always exciting when people can start using parts of the new infrastructure — it makes the progress feel real.”
